Manipur Raids Net Arms, Suspected PLA Cadres as Forces Raze Poppy Fields

Police depict the synchronized push as an effort to sap insurgent capacity by cutting narcotics revenue.

Overview

  • In Imphal West, a joint team recovered a double-barrel gun, a country-made pistol with a magazine, 181 rounds, three magazines, two No. 36 grenades, a detonator and a Baofeng radio with charger.
  • Security forces arrested Ningthoujam Ibungocha, also known as Sathouba Meitei, at Yaingangpokpi Bazar in Imphal East, seizing his mobile phone and SIM; police describe him as a self-styled PLA lieutenant and extortionist.
  • A second suspect, Athokpam Manaoton Meitei, was detained at Sawombung in Imphal East, identified by police as a self-styled Private of the RPF/PLA with multiple aliases.
  • Four bunkers were dismantled at Mongkot Chepu in Ukhrul district, where teams also recovered 24 empty fired cartridges.
  • Roughly 22 acres of illegal poppy cultivation and three farm huts were destroyed at Sehjang/Khoiripok in Kangpokpi district during an anti-narcotics drive.
